Cillian O’Leary took seventh place at the Waterford half-marathon on Saturday in 71 minutes 48 seconds.
A very good turn out by the Shamrock’s saw Barry Lennon clock 81:17, Aileen Cooke 1:40.33, John Freir 1:47.44, Mary Purdue-Smyth 1:49.17, Ann-Marie Gargan 1:55.49 and Declan Smyth 2:06.50.
Abroad at the Lanza half-marathon Dave O’Hara clocked 1:35.00 while in the 10K at the same event in Lanzarote, Martin Kelly clocked 42:10.

Meanwhile, Paul O’Reilly was first Raheny athlete home at the Jingle Bells 5K in the Phoenix Park in 16:17
O’Reilly was followed home by Joe McCracken 16:30, Kate Purcell 16:33, Bernard Roe 16:40, Sean Kelly 16:46, Eoin Keegan 16:49, Christopher Quaid 17:13.
Eoin Connolly 17:30, Eoghan Wrafter 17:47, Annette Kealy 17:52, Sarah Quigley 17:50, Philip McCarthy 17:59, William Walsh 18:17, Michael Kehoe 19:01, Trish Fitzgerald 21:45.
Roisin Dooley 22:13, Nicola Mooney 22:12, Helen Carr 22:16, Angela Charlton 23:04, Mary Coghlan 23:16, Denise Kelleher 24:44, Valerie Clinton 25:25, Deirdre O’Dwyer 25:46, Katie Kennedy 26:33, Therese Savage 28:58.
